How much do store manager j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 4, 2026, the average yearly pay for store manager in Sandy, OR is $56,853.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$43,600.00 and $67,800.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a store manager do?

A store manager oversees daily operations of a retail store, including managing staff, ensuring customer satisfaction, controlling inventory, and meeting sales targets. They are responsible for hiring, training, and supervising employees, as well as maintaining store standards and compliance with company policies.

What is a store manager?

Store Managers are responsible for overseeing the daily operations of a retail store. They manage staff, ensure customer satisfaction, handle inventory, and work to achieve sales goals. Store Managers also handle administrative tasks such as scheduling, budgeting, and reporting. Their role is crucial in maintaining the store's profitability and ensuring smooth business operations.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a store man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Store Manager, you need expertise in retail operations, inventory management, and leadership, usually supported by experience in retail and a high school diploma or higher. Familiarity with point-of-sale (POS) systems, scheduling software, and inventory tracking tools is typically required. Strong interpersonal skills, problem-solving abilities, and the capacity to motivate teams help a Store Manager stand out. These qualities ensure effective store operations, excellent customer service, and the achievement of sales targets.

How much do you get paid as a store manager?

The average salary for a store manager varies by location and industry but typically ranges from $40,000 to $70,000 annually. Experienced managers with additional responsibilities or working in larger retail chains can earn higher salaries, often supplemented with bonuses and benefits.

What are some of the main challenges a store manager faces when leading a retail team?

Store Managers often navigate challenges such as balancing operational efficiency with providing excellent customer service, managing staff schedules to ensure optimal coverage, and handling unexpected situations like inventory shortages or high-traffic periods. Effective communication and adaptability are crucial, as Store Managers regularly coordinate with sales associates, upper management, and vendors. Developing strong leadership skills helps in motivating the team, resolving conflicts, and meeting sales targets while maintaining a positive store environment.

Store Manager Job Posting

We believe you will find our company to be a rewarding and dynamic place to work, and we look forward to a productive and successful partnership. The Store Manager at a Papa Murphy's Pizza is an individual who desires to lead a diverse team of people tasked with providing a great product accompanied by great service. The Store Manager is responsible for promoting and cultivating a culture that embraces Papa Murphy's core vales of Quality, Service, Integrity, and Teamwork.


Position Overview: In this engaging leadership role, the Store Manager champions Papa Murphy's commitment to quality, service, integrity, and teamwork by:

Modeling incredible customer service and training store personnel to do the same.

Creating a positive environment and culture for employees and customers.

Hiring, training, and managing an ambitious, efficient crew of employees.

Utilize your business skills to maintain a profitable operation.

Applying administrative expertise by forecasting and tracking a variety of business metrics.

Creating and posting crew work schedules

Keeping employees and customers safe by ensuring the store meets standards for optimum costs and top-notch performance while maintaining proper operational and health labor laws at the Federal, State and Local levels.

Inspecting the store, all prep areas, equipment, and utensils to ensure they meet sanitary standards in accordance with company and local health department standards.

Maintaining an accurate inventory based on sales trends.

Monitoring cash procedures in the store and ensuring accuracy of bank deposits, cash drawers, reconciliation, and justification of all cash variances.

Engaging with the community through local store marketing (LSM) activities.

Assembling the ultimate pizza experience for every guest.

Qualifications:

2-5 years of supervisory experience.

ServSafe certification required.

Ability to effectively communicate.

Exceptional customer service skills.

Adequate computer skills, including MS Word, Excel, and POS.

Ability to interpret financial reports such as food cost, labor, weekly sales reports, and other financial information.

Willingness to jump in and cover shifts in the event of absences.

Stand and walk, reach with hands, and arms, bend, and stoop, kneel or crouch; this job has you on your feet up to 75% of the time.

Must be able to lift and/or move up to 30 pounds.
